Subject: [PATCH] [RISCV] Use `experimental-p` extension for zero-extended
 narrow unsigned types

Resolves #211361

The bits `31:8` remain zero after packed addition due to `padd.b`
carry-out as per ABI, hence we can generate more optimised code instead
of `zext.b` + `add`.

diff --git a/llvm/lib/Target/RISCV/RISCVISelDAGToDAG.cpp b/llvm/lib/Target/RISCV/RISCVISelDAGToDAG.cpp
index f36f27769a353..921c5e1eff79c 100644
--- a/llvm/lib/Target/RISCV/RISCVISelDAGToDAG.cpp
+++ b/llvm/lib/Target/RISCV/RISCVISelDAGToDAG.cpp
@@ -1816,6 +1816,32 @@ void RISCVDAGToDAGISel::Select(SDNode *Node) {
     if (tryShrinkShlLogicImm(Node))
       return;
 
+    if (Subtarget->hasStdExtP()) {
+      if (N0->getOpcode() == ISD::ADD) {
+        SDValue AddN0 = N0->getOperand(0);
+        SDValue AddN1 = N0.getOperand(1);
+
+        EVT ValTyN0 = AddN0.getValueType(), ValTyN1 = AddN1.getValueType();
+        if (AddN0.getOpcode() == ISD::AssertZext &&
+            AddN1.getOpcode() == ISD::AssertZext && ValTyN0 == ValTyN1) {
+
+          if (N1C->getZExtValue() == ((1 << 8) - 1)) {
+            SDNode *PADDB = CurDAG->getMachineNode(RISCV::PADD_B, DL, ValTyN0,
+                                                   AddN0, AddN1);
+            ReplaceNode(Node, PADDB);
+            return;
+          }
+
+          if (N1C->getZExtValue() == ((1 << 16) - 1)) {
+            SDNode *PADDH = CurDAG->getMachineNode(RISCV::PADD_H, DL, ValTyN0,
+                                                   AddN0, AddN1);
+            ReplaceNode(Node, PADDH);
+            return;
+          }
+        }
+      }
+    }
+
     break;
   }

diff --git a/llvm/test/CodeGen/RISCV/experimental-p-extension-narrow-unsigned-arithmetic.ll b/llvm/test/CodeGen/RISCV/experimental-p-extension-narrow-unsigned-arithmetic.ll
new file mode 100644
index 0000000000000..7009587a22164
--- /dev/null
+++ b/llvm/test/CodeGen/RISCV/experimental-p-extension-narrow-unsigned-arithmetic.ll
@@ -0,0 +1,27 @@
+; NOTE: Assertions have been autogenerated by utils/update_llc_test_checks.py UTC_ARGS: --version 6
+; RUN: llc -mtriple=riscv32 -mattr=+experimental-p \
+; RUN:   -verify-machineinstrs < %s | \
+; RUN:   FileCheck --check-prefixes=CHECK,RV32 %s
+
+define zeroext i8 @zexti8_paddb(i8 zeroext %x, i8 zeroext %y) {
+; CHECK-LABEL: zexti8_paddb:
+; CHECK:       # %bb.0: # %entry
+; CHECK-NEXT:    padd.b a0, a1, a0
+; CHECK-NEXT:    ret
+entry:
+  %add = add i8 %y, %x
+  ret i8 %add
+}
+
+define zeroext i16 @zexti16_paddh(i16 zeroext %x, i16 zeroext %y) {
+; CHECK-LABEL: zexti16_paddh:
+; CHECK:       # %bb.0: # %entry
+; CHECK-NEXT:    padd.h a0, a1, a0
+; CHECK-NEXT:    ret
+entry:
+  %add = add i16 %y, %x
+  ret i16 %add
+}
+
+;; NOTE: These prefixes are unused and the list is autogenerated. Do not add tests below this line:
+; RV32: {{.*}}
